The Robotics Integration team delivers robot‑centered automation cells where the robot is the primary motion element—machine tending, assembly, welding, material transfer, and more. These systems require tight PLC–robot coordination, precise motion, robust safety, and integration with vision, sensors, and EOAT. Unlike warehouse‑scale automation, this work is high precision, cell‑level, and interaction‑heavy, focused on cycle time, repeatability, and coordinated machine‑to‑robot behavior.
